16Mn steel for Heavy Structural Components and Engineering Construction

16Mn steel is widely used in structural engineering projects that require reliable strength, good toughness, and stable performance under heavy loads. It is commonly applied in bridges, industrial plants, machinery structures, steel frameworks, and other construction projects where enhanced load-bearing capability is required compared with conventional carbon steel.
The material provides excellent structural reliability for large-scale steel components. Its high strength allows engineers to design durable structures with improved load resistance while maintaining reasonable material efficiency. This makes 16Mn steel a practical choice for applications involving heavy-duty supports, transportation infrastructure, and industrial construction.
One of the key advantages of 16Mn steel is its good fabrication performance. It can be processed through various manufacturing methods, including cutting, drilling, bending, forming, and welding. These characteristics enable fabricators to produce customized structural components according to project specifications while maintaining efficient production processes.
16Mn steel is frequently used in the production of structural profiles and fabricated assemblies, including H-beams, I-beams, channels, and steel plates. Its consistent mechanical properties help ensure reliable connections and stable performance in complex frameworks, making it suitable for both workshop fabrication and on-site installation.
In addition to its strength and processing advantages, 16Mn steel offers good toughness and ductility, allowing structures to better withstand dynamic loads, vibration, and changing service conditions. This feature is especially valuable in bridges, industrial facilities, and heavy equipment support structures where long-term operational safety is essential.
For applications exposed to outdoor environments, additional protection methods such as painting, galvanizing, or other coating systems can be applied to improve corrosion resistance and extend service life. These treatments help maintain the appearance and structural performance of steel components under different environmental conditions.
Combining strength, toughness, and fabrication flexibility, 16Mn steel remains a reliable material choice for modern engineering and construction projects. It provides manufacturers, contractors, and engineers with a cost-effective solution for producing strong and durable steel structures in demanding applications.
